Benefits of Professional Movers

1. Cost-Efficient Options

When you use a company to help you with the transfer, the costs will be discussed up front, and you can prepare a budget for this. Their rates are pretty reasonable, and you don’t have to worry about doing everything for yourself. You may want to consider your schedule and all the time that you’re going to free up to facilitate the transfer. If this will be your first time moving, you may run out of tapes, boxes, markers, and packing supplies, and these things cost money.

You may have to spend extra, and you will be too tired to finish everything in a single day. You may not also have access to specialized tools like utility dolly and stair-rollers for a more straightforward process of transferring things.

On the other hand, the pros have all the supplies, equipment, skills, experience, and workforce needed to make moving easier. These things will be at their disposal, and you won’t get calls for cancellations during the moving date. You can also compare quotes and packages from different movers in your area to ensure that you’re getting the best deals available.

3. Packing your Things

The packing materials should never be forgotten when you’re making a move. You need plenty of bubble wraps, paper, boxes, cardboards, tapes, markers, plastic, and more for protection. Others may have found that many packing materials are available in their office, but they may not be enough.

Buying the materials can cost you more and if you do everything yourself, expect that they will take more expenses than you initially thought. You also need to figure out how to wrap the crystals, china, dishes, and glass, and these activities can take up too much time.

On the other hand, some professionals know what you need and how you should use the materials. They will carefully wrap and seal the breakable items and protect them at all costs. These moving companies also have a steady network of supplies, so you can always count on them to get the materials when needed. They can also buy them at a cheaper cost because they usually get the materials in bulk.

Moreover, packing all the stuff that you have may take you days. While on the other hand, getting a team of professionals to wrap and transport everything can just take a matter of hours. Efficiency is something to consider on our moving day.

4. Accidents and Insurance

Anything can happen when it comes to relocation. Some of the time, a sudden jolt while traveling or a brief drop can smash crystals into pieces, or they can ruin electronic devices. Although many of the employees are trained to do the work, accidents can still happen.

When you do everything yourself, you’ll be liable for every accident that happens and for every piece that you drop. With the movers, you can rest assured that they have insurance for your things.

Keeping your things safe is their primary responsibility, and they aim always to make their customers happy. When accidents happen, it can cost their reputation, and it’s expensive on the part of the company. This is why they are aiming to prevent damages as much as possible.

However, if there were a breakage after unloading the things at the new house, they have insurance that will cover these kinds of things. A replacement of an equivalent monetary value will be given to the homeowners for compensation.

6. Excellent Tools for the Job

As was mentioned above, specialized tools are needed to make a move more efficient. These pieces of equipment can include ramps, dollies, trucks, and cranes for heavy items. If you plan to do everything yourself, you may have to buy or rent all of these things, and these cost a lot.

When you hire the pros, you wouldn’t have to worry about these things because they can have these at their disposal. They can get you the right equipment at the right time because they have plenty of resources for these kinds of things. 7. It’s a Healthier Option

Moving and lifting larger furniture can put a strain on your back, and you may even experience injuries throughout the process. Accidentally dropping pieces of furniture can break your ankles and toes. Another thing is that moving plenty of stuff around is not ideal for older homeowners as they may experience bone or muscle injuries because of stress.

Sometimes, many opt to call friends and family for help. However, they may not be experienced enough, especially in carrying heavy furniture, and they too can be injured. With the pros’ support, these items can be easily moved, and many people can do the heavy lifting. You don’t have to do the hard work yourself.
